Ep. 40 - How to Overcome the Causes and Consequences of Unfinished Care

By AMSN

Special guest Dr. Terry Jones RN, PD joins Alissa to share new perspectives and strategies for solving the difficult dilemma of unfinished patient care.

GUEST

Dr. Terry Jones RN, PD is currently an Associate Professor at Virginia Commonwealth University in Richmond Virginia where she teaches and conducts research. She has over 30 years’ experience in nursing and has served in a variety of roles to include direct patient care, staff development, management, executive leadership, performance improvement, and care coordination. Dr. Jones received her PhD from The University of Texas at Austin and now teaches courses on leadership, organizational theory and performance, and quality and safety. She mentors students in multiple programs to include the Master’s Nursing Administration & Leadership, the DNP, and the PhD. Her areas of research include leadership development and work environment issues that affect patient care quality to include unfinished nursing care. She has published on these topics in a variety of journals and serves on related international collaboratives. Most importantly, Dr. Jones is a member of AMSN and serves as the principal investigator for the AMSN-sponsored study to evaluate the effectiveness of our online Clinical Leadership Development Program.

 

HOST

 

Alissa Brown, BSN, MSN, RN is a clinical nurse educator from the University of Utah Health. She has been working in the health care industry for almost 12 years, and started her nursing career as a med-surg bedside nurse on an Ortho, Trauma, and Surgical Specialty Unit. It was through that experience in the med-surg unit where she discovered a passion for education and pursued a master’s degree.
